What is Machine Learning?

Machine learning is a branch of artificial intelligence that empowers systems to acquire knowledge from data, discern patterns, and make decisions with minimal human guidance. This technology utilizes algorithms and statistical models, enabling computers to execute tasks autonomously, without direct commands, by leaning on identified patterns and deductive reasoning.

The beauty of machine learning lies in its ability to improve automatically through experience, making it an invaluable asset across various sectors, including finance.

10 Use Cases of Machine Learning in the Finance Industry

10 Use Cases of Machine Learning in the Finance Industry

Fraud Detection and Prevention

ML models can analyze transaction patterns in real-time to identify anomalies indicating fraudulent activity, significantly reducing the risk of financial losses.

Credit Scoring and Risk Management

By analyzing vast datasets, machine learning can predict creditworthiness more accurately than traditional models, enabling lenders to make informed decisions.

Algorithmic Trading

ML algorithms can process and analyze market data at lightning speed to execute trades optimally, maximizing profits and minimizing losses.

Personalized Banking Services

From personalized investment advice to customized product offerings, machine learning enables banks to offer tailored services to their customers.

Chatbots and Virtual Assistants

Financial institutions employ ML-powered chatbots to provide 24/7 customer service, efficiently handling inquiries and transactions.

Regulatory Compliance

Machine learning can help monitor and ensure compliance with ever-changing financial regulations, reducing the risk of legal penalties.

Portfolio Management

Also known as robo-advisors, ML algorithms can manage investment portfolios, adjusting to market changes and individual risk preferences.

Predictive Analytics

Financial firms use machine learning for forecasting market trends, helping investors make informed decisions.

Operational Efficiency

By automating routine tasks, ML algorithms can streamline operations, reducing costs and improving service delivery.

Cybersecurity

Machine learning enhances financial cybersecurity by identifying and responding to security threats in real time, protecting sensitive data from breaches.
